Rhiannon and Anthony’s wedding at Eastwood Park was one of those days that just had everything. From a surprise Mustang arrival for the groom to a totally unexpected firework display in the distance (courtesy of someone else’s party!), the day had such a fun, relaxed energy from start to finish. The whole vibe was laid-back and full of heart, with loads of laughter and a few little surprises thrown in along the way.

I’ve got to say, it was a real pleasure photographing this one, and not just because of the views across the Vale. Rhiannon and Anthony were just brilliant to work with, and it was lovely to see how much thought and warmth they poured into their day.

A Groom, A Mustang, and A Brilliant Surprise

Anthony walks with his groomsmen outside Eastwood Park, all wearing grey suits with pink ties and boutonnieres. Behind them, the groom’s surprise Ford Mustang sets the scene for a stylish, relaxed start to the wedding celebrations.

One of my favourite moments of the morning was seeing Anthony’s face when he clocked the Ford Mustang waiting for him outside. It was a proper surprise, and you could see just how much he loved it. Those reactions are always some of the best to photograph, totally unfiltered and full of joy.
